1 definition by Toronto is a hellhole

Toronto slang for a crackhead/druggie, usually the ones who tweak or make a scene in public
"Yo I can't go to the Timmies on Dufferin again fam there's always this bucktee outside yelling at mans across the road!"
by Toronto is a hellhole January 20, 2023
Get the Bucktee mug.